My answer would depend on the quality/taste of your
custom work. If you simply rebuilt a 440 for more
power using modern technology (cams, exhaust, EFI) but
kept an eye for a "correct" look, I'm OK with it.
If it gets to the point of unessecary doo-dads
(chromed-out, braided hoses, powder-coated wingnuts,
etc.) then it's just tacky.
Same thing pretty much goes for the outside too. It's
the detail that makes these cars so interesting, so
re-doing the interior with some cheap vinyl, rather
than finding OE or OE-looking material kills a lot of
the appeal.
